πŸ“œ Overview

The Feudal system allows players to create kingdoms, claim territory, manage members with ranks, form alliances, and engage in territorial warfare. Your kingdom operates with a shared treasury (using $) and collects taxes from members and land.

🏰 Creating a Kingdom

Command: /f create <name>

Cost: $10

Choose a unique name for your kingdom. Once created, you become the King and can begin inviting members, claiming land, and building your empire. Kingdom members can not damage each other in PvE or PvP

Deleting a Kingdom

Command: /f delete

Cost: $5

Only the King can delete the kingdom. All claims will be released and the kingdom treasury will be lost.

🚩 Kingdom Banner

Every kingdom must have an official banner, which is automatically placed on your first claimed chunk when you create your kingdom.

Your banner is sacred - protect it during wars, as enemies capturing it can cost your kingdom 3 lives!

πŸ‘₯ Managing Members

As a Kingdom Leader

Invite: /f invite <player>

Kick: /f kick <player>

Invite players to join your kingdom. They'll receive an invitation they can accept. You can kick members at any time, but consider the impact on your kingdom's strength during wars.

As a Player

Join a Kingdom: /f join <KingdomName>

Accept an invitation to join a kingdom. You must be invited first before you can join.

Leave a Kingdom: /f leave

Leave your current kingdom at any time. Be warned: leaving during a war may brand you a deserter, and you'll lose access to kingdom claims and the treasury.

Bulk Claiming

Command: /f claim radius <r>

Claim multiple chunks at once in a radius around you. All claimed chunks will automatically connect to each other, making it faster to expand your kingdom's territory.

Example: /f claim radius 2

🏘️ Settlement Claims

Settlements are special claim types that allow you to establish remote outposts separate from your main kingdom territory.

Example: Your kingdom's main base is in the plains, but you find a valuable mountain mine 2000 blocks away. Use settlement claims to establish a mining outpost without needing to claim all the land in between!

Chunk Tax

Each claimed chunk (including settlements) costs $10 per day from your kingdom treasury. Make sure your treasury has enough funds to maintain your claims, or they may be lost.

πŸ“Ώ Crowns

Crowns are special items that can be crafted and represent economic value. They are the key to earning Economy Points.

How to Earn Economy Points

  1. Gather the required materials (diamonds, emeralds, gold, netherite)
  2. Craft a Common Crown using the recipe above
  3. Hold the crown(s) in your main hand
  4. Go to a Bank location (Main Bank or Lesser Bank)
  5. Use /bank deposit while holding crowns
  6. The crowns are converted to Economy Points for your kingdom
